This is the long-awaited retrospective of the work of internationally recognised photographer and director Carli Hermès (1963, The Netherlands). Renowned for his uncompromising style as both a commercial photographer and an autonomous artist, Hermès offers a world that is identifiable by its sensual and often erotic liberation. This book contains 200 photographs taken over the past 30 years and includes controversial campaigns for brands such as Levi's, G-Star and Suitsupply as well as a selection from Hermes'fascinating body of autonomous work - including a series of previously unpublished works that he developed specifically for this publication.
